Missoula County accepts five subdivision road segments into county maintenance
Summary
The commission approved accepting five road segments added through subdivisions into the county public right-of-way to be maintained from the county road fund; staff said major repairs would be funded later and an RSID could be used to pre-fund maintenance.
Missoula County commissioners voted to accept five road segments that were built as subdivision improvements into the county public right-of-way for maintenance.
County staff introduced the item and said the segments had been added through subdivisions over the past decade and would now be formalized for maintenance. Speaker 3 said the paperwork brought to the commission has been signed by staff in survey and GIS and will be presented for the commission's signature. "These have been added through subdivisions over the past... decade," Speaker 3 said when introducing the packet.
